Both hitchhiked in on a batch of FL aquacultured LR about 2 months ago.

This white crab lived in a hole under the anemone, which always I found strange. The anemone relocated to a different rock yesterday, and to my surprise, the crab seems to have moved with it.

This picture shows the anemone, and the crab's legs sticking out at the bottom.

Here is a better picture of the crab, taken at night when the anemone was deflated.

I've tried some google image searches, but haven't seen anything that resembles this. Can anyone help with a crab ID?

There are several species of Mithrax crabs (and Alpheid shrimps) that are commensal with Curly cue anemones (Bartholomea sp.). It's a fuzzy pic but that would be my best guess.

I concur, probably a small Mithrax pilosus, but it is hard to tell for sure.
